The cheapest way to get from Regina to North Pole is to drive which costs $500 - $800 and takes 42h 40m.
The fastest way to get from Regina to North Pole is to fly which takes 16h 4m and costs $290 - $1,100.
The distance between Regina and North Pole is 1870 miles. The road distance is 2301.3 miles.
It takes approximately 16h 4m to get from Regina to North Pole, including transfers.
North Pole is 2h behind Regina. It is currently 11:33 PM in Regina and 9:33 PM in North Pole.
Yes, the driving distance between Regina to North Pole is 2301 miles. It takes approximately 42h 40m to drive from Regina to North Pole.
